  • holding that a psychiatrist might be liable for the suicide of a patient under certain circuinstances and that summary judgment is inappropriate if reasonable minds may disagree based upon the facts presented
  • holding that a psychiatrist might be liable for the suicide of a patient under certain circumstances and that summary judgment is inappropriate if reasonable minds may disagree based upon the facts presented
  • Summary judgment affirmed in favor of psychiatric hospital affirmed where decedent committed suicide while an out-patient
  • physicians treating decedent in out-patient clinic lacked degree of control required to impose duty to prevent suicide
